  1. Hi Paul,

    Ok, so I got my R33 RB25DET back from the tuner with a new turbo installation with the following:

    Garrett 3037 turbo

    Top mount manifold

    SARD 550cc Injectors

    Bosch 023 Fuel Pump

    FMIC

    Profec B Spec II BC

    PFC

    and more supporting mods...

    Although they done a good job with the turbo/piping installation, the tune im not too happy with and need some advice on.

    My problem is, when my car is cold, the revs surge from around 1300 to 1800rpm (this goes away when the car warms up), the tuner said he had no idea why this is happening and mentioned that the PFC doesnt have a cold start tuning option (if this makes any sense)?

    The other thing he said was at high revs it knocked too much, so he reduced the timing right down to around 15deg IGN timing and now its very sluggish. He said that getting a high flow cat might fix this problem?

    Im not too cluey when it comes to tuning and ECUs, so if you could shed some light on this situation it would be appreciated.

    Cheers.

    Mick

    PS. I just checked the Injector latencies on your PFC docs, and im not sure if the tuner set mine correctly, they read 70% and -1.30ms, souldnt they be 67% and +0.052 for SARD 550cc in RB25DET?

  9. I have a Snow Performance stage 2 boost cooler waiting to go into my car, just remember though that a WMI kit does need you to check that the reservoir has fluid in it regularly, if the car is tuned to make full use of the WMI kit and its empty your engine may not like it.

    yeah i've looked into this, there are different brands (Devils Own WM kit) which include fluid level switches that notifies you if the WM level is low, i've also heard of timing retard/cutout switches as well, they detect if the reservoir is running low or empty, and if so, then decrease the timing and/or boost pressure by going into safe mode (a bit dearer but its worth it if it ends up saving the engine)..
